As the Christmas ball approaches, we're proud to announce our headline act as the amazing "Get Cape. Wear Cape. Fly." Who??!No idea who our headline act is? Don't worry - nor did we until recently!
Radio 1's Huw Stephens heard Sam at an open mic event in Manchester and promptly offered him a session on-air, kickstarting his career. His music"[Sam] combines thoughtful lyrics over acoustic guitar." says his Wikipedia entry. His current release is "War of the Worlds" which is making its way onto radio playlists across the country. Support Act: The Outhere BrothersOld School Rap Duo - The Outhere Brothers - will be bringing their brand of dance/rap to Pompey.They are best known for floor fillers such as 'Boom Boom Boom' and 'Don't Stop (Wiggle Wiggle)'.
